Wins Above Replacement (WAR) | Glossary - MLB.com
Wins Above Replacement (WAR) Definition. WAR measures a player's value in all facets of the game by deciphering how many more wins he's worth than a replacement-level player at his same position (e.g., a Minor League replacement or a readily available fill-in free agent).

JAWS | Glossary - MLB.com
JAWS (Jaffe Wins Above Replacement Score) is a system created by Jay Jaffe that evaluates a player's worthiness for enshrinement in the National Baseball Hall of Fame by comparing him to the Hall of Famers at his position.

WAR embraced by MLB front offices - MLB.com
Feb 3, 2019 · In the time since, the Wins Above Replacement metric has managed to weave its way into casual conversation and everyday analysis. If you are unfamiliar (or need a refresher), the concept behind WAR is this: If you formed a team of freely available Minor Leaguers (aka "replacement-level talent"), it wouldn't win many games.
